Skip to content

Commit ea7b687

Browse files
committed
Rename od_handle_trigger_page_cache_invalidation() to od_trigger_post_update_actions()
1 parent 6bb5f84 commit ea7b687

File tree

5 files changed

+12
-12
lines changed

5 files changed

+12
-12
lines changed

plugins/optimization-detective/detection.php

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-179,7 +179,7 @@ function od_register_rest_url_metric_store_endpoint(): void {
179179
}
180180

181181
/**
182-
* Triggers actions for page caches to invalidate their caches related to the supplied cache purge post ID.
182+
* Triggers post update actions for page caches to invalidate their caches related to the supplied cache purge post ID.
183183
*
184184
* This is intended to flush any page cache for the URL after the new URL Metric was submitted so that the optimizations
185185
* which depend on that URL Metric can start to take effect.
@@ -188,7 +188,7 @@ function od_register_rest_url_metric_store_endpoint(): void {
188188
*
189189
* @param positive-int $cache_purge_post_id Cache purge post ID.
190190
*/
191-
function od_handle_trigger_page_cache_invalidation( int $cache_purge_post_id ): void {
191+
function od_trigger_post_update_actions( int $cache_purge_post_id ): void {
192192

193193
$post = get_post( $cache_purge_post_id );
194194
if ( ! ( $post instanceof WP_Post ) ) {

plugins/optimization-detective/hooks.php

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-25,5 +25,5 @@
2525
add_action( 'admin_init', 'od_maybe_run_rest_api_health_check' );
2626
add_action( 'after_plugin_row_meta', 'od_render_rest_api_health_check_admin_notice_in_plugin_row', 30 );
2727
add_action( 'rest_api_init', 'od_register_rest_url_metric_store_endpoint' );
28-
add_action( 'od_trigger_page_cache_invalidation', 'od_handle_trigger_page_cache_invalidation' );
28+
add_action( 'od_trigger_page_cache_invalidation', 'od_trigger_post_update_actions' );
2929
// @codeCoverageIgnoreEnd

plugins/optimization-detective/tests/storage/test-class-od-rest-url-metrics-store-endpoint.php

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-161,7 +161,7 @@ function ( OD_URL_Metric_Store_Request_Context $context ) use ( &$stored_context
161161

162162
$this->assertInstanceOf( OD_URL_Metric_Store_Request_Context::class, $stored_context );
163163

164-
// Now check that od_handle_trigger_page_cache_invalidation() cleaned caches as expected.
164+
// Now check that od_trigger_post_update_actions() cleaned caches as expected.
165165
$this->assertSame( $url_metrics[0]->jsonSerialize(), $stored_context->url_metric->jsonSerialize() );
166166
if ( isset( $valid_params['cache_purge_post_id'] ) ) {
167167
$cache_purge_post_id = $stored_context->request->get_param( 'cache_purge_post_id' );

plugins/optimization-detective/tests/test-detection.php

Lines changed: 7 additions & 7 deletions
Original file line numberDiff line numberDiff line change
@@ -256,9 +256,9 @@ public function od_register_rest_url_metric_store_endpoint(): void {
256256
}
257257

258258
/**
259-
* Test od_handle_trigger_page_cache_invalidation().
259+
* Test od_trigger_post_update_actions().
260260
*
261-
* @covers ::od_handle_trigger_page_cache_invalidation
261+
* @covers ::od_trigger_post_update_actions
262262
*/
263263
public function test_trigger_page_cache_invalidation(): void {
264264
$cache_purge_post_id = self::factory()->post->create();
@@ -273,7 +273,7 @@ static function ( string $hook, ...$args ) use ( &$all_hook_callback_args ): voi
273273
PHP_INT_MAX
274274
);
275275

276-
od_handle_trigger_page_cache_invalidation( $cache_purge_post_id );
276+
od_trigger_post_update_actions( $cache_purge_post_id );
277277

278278
$this->assertArrayHasKey( 'clean_post_cache', $all_hook_callback_args );
279279
$found = false;
@@ -311,16 +311,16 @@ static function ( string $hook, ...$args ) use ( &$all_hook_callback_args ): voi
311311
}
312312

313313
/**
314-
* Test od_handle_trigger_page_cache_invalidation() for an invalid post.
314+
* Test od_trigger_post_update_actions() for an invalid post.
315315
*
316-
* @covers ::od_handle_trigger_page_cache_invalidation
316+
* @covers ::od_trigger_post_update_actions
317317
*/
318-
public function test_trigger_page_cache_invalidation_invalid_post_id(): void {
318+
public function test_od_trigger_post_update_actions(): void {
319319
wp_delete_post( 1, true );
320320
$before_clean_post_cache_count = did_action( 'clean_post_cache' );
321321
$before_transition_post_status_count = did_action( 'transition_post_status' );
322322
$before_save_post_count = did_action( 'save_post' );
323-
od_handle_trigger_page_cache_invalidation( 1 );
323+
od_trigger_post_update_actions( 1 );
324324
$this->assertSame( $before_clean_post_cache_count, did_action( 'clean_post_cache' ) );
325325
$this->assertSame( $before_transition_post_status_count, did_action( 'transition_post_status' ) );
326326
$this->assertSame( $before_save_post_count, did_action( 'save_post' ) );

plugins/optimization-detective/tests/test-hooks.php

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-22,6 +22,6 @@ public function test_hooks_added(): void {
2222
$this->assertEquals( 10, has_action( 'admin_init', 'od_maybe_run_rest_api_health_check' ) );
2323
$this->assertEquals( 30, has_action( 'after_plugin_row_meta', 'od_render_rest_api_health_check_admin_notice_in_plugin_row' ) );
2424
$this->assertEquals( 10, has_action( 'rest_api_init', 'od_register_rest_url_metric_store_endpoint' ) );
25-
$this->assertEquals( 10, has_action( 'od_trigger_page_cache_invalidation', 'od_handle_trigger_page_cache_invalidation' ) );
25+
$this->assertEquals( 10, has_action( 'od_trigger_page_cache_invalidation', 'od_trigger_post_update_actions' ) );
2626
}
2727
}

0 commit comments

Comments
 (0)